The Mikado The CenTral l-ligh A Cappella choir under The direcTion oT Mrs. Elsie l-lowe Jensen presenTed The popular C5ilberT and Sullivan opera, The Mikado, December lo-I7. A chorus OT smiling maidens in shimmering kimonos, digniTied nobles in long, Tlowing robes. and colorTul scenery combined To make The Mig: kado a pageanT oT changing color. i Richard Jordan delighTed The audience wiTh his char-acTerizaTion oT Ko-Ko, The l.ord l-ligh Execu- Tioner. ln his proposal To KaTisha The play reaches a comic heighT. Peggy Bryans deserves praise Tor- her excellenT porTrayal oT The love-blighTed spinsTer. OTher ouTsTanding perTormances in The opera were Diane Purviance's role oT Yum-Yum, The'her- oine, and Jim l-lorky's porTrayal oT Nanki-Poo, The Mikado's son. ii This was The Third Time This lighT-hearTed opera? has been perTormed on The CenTral sTage. f In i932 The Mikado was given Tor The TirsT Time under The direcTion oT Mrs. Carole PiTTs. Mr. Ed Clark, now an English Teacher aT CenTral, played The parT oT Ko-Ko in This producTion. Mrs. Jensen was direcTor oT The chorus and cosTume manager in This producTion oT The Mikado. The second producTion oT The Mikado was in l95I under The guidance oT Mrs. Jensen,
